Comprehending Refrigerator Configurations
The layout of your fridge significantly impacts your day-to-day workflow. Here are the most popular configurations presently on the marketplace:
1. French Door Refrigerators
These designs feature 2 doors for the fridge compartment at the top, with a pull-out freezer drawer below. They are widely thought about the gold requirement for contemporary cooking areas due to their ergonomic design, which keeps often used items at eye level.
2. Side-by-Side Refrigerators
Split vertically, these refrigerators use a fridge on one side and a freezer on the other. They are perfect for narrow kitchens where there isn't enough clearance for full-width doors to swing open.
3. Top-Freezer & & Bottom-Freezer Models
These represent the conventional configuration. Top-freezer models are frequently the most affordable and energy-efficient due to their basic design, while bottom-freezer models use better availability for fresh food.

Beyond the aesthetic appeals, the functionality of the Fridge Uk is determined by its technical features. When looking into the very best fridge for your needs, keep an eye out for these improvements:
- Dual Evaporators: This technology keeps different humidity levels for the Fridge best and freezer. This avoids smells from transferring and keeps veggies crisper for longer.
- Smart Connectivity: Modern refrigerators now use Wi-Fi connectivity, permitting owners to monitor temperature levels through smartphone apps, receive alerts if a door is exposed, and even view the interior through built-in cams.
- Flex Zones: Some premium designs provide a middle drawer that can be gotten used to various temperature levels, permitting it to serve as either extra freezer area or a chiller for beverages and deli products.
- Energy Star Certification: Given that the fridge is the most energy-demanding device in the home, going with an Energy Star certified design can lead to significant savings on electricity costs over a 10-year lifespan.
Storage and Organization Tips
Even the finest fridge can end up being a source of frustration if it is inadequately arranged. To make the most of the longevity of your food and the efficiency of your cooling, follow these finest practices:
- Understand Temperature Zones: The back of the fridge is the coldest location, perfect for milk and raw meats. The door is the warmest area, which need to only be used for condiments and products with a long life span.
- Don't Overstuff: Cold air requires to circulate to maintain constant temperatures. Overwhelming your fridge requires the compressor to work harder, which can cause warmer pockets of air and food wasting.
- Utilize Clear Bins: Grouping items by category (e.g., snacks, dairy, condiments) in clear, pull-out bins makes inventory management much quicker.
- Keep the Coils Clean: Dust accumulation on the condenser coils at the bottom or back of the system considerably reduces efficiency. Vacuuming them every six months is an easy way to extend the life of your home appliance.

Q: How frequently should I replace my fridge?A: Most contemporary fridges have a life expectancy of 10 to 15 years. If your system requires a repair that goes beyond 50% of the expense of a brand-new one, or if it is no longer cooling effectively, it is time for an upgrade.
Q: Is a counter-depth fridge worth the additional cost?A: If you have a small cooking area or value the visual of a flush-mounted home appliance, a counter-depth fridge is an exceptional choice. Nevertheless, keep in mind that you will sacrifice some internal storage depth compared to basic models.
Q: Why does my fridge make a buzzing noise?A: A low hum is normal as the compressor runs to keep the interior cool. Nevertheless, loud rattling or clicking sounds may indicate a concern with the condenser fan or a stopping working compressor.
Q: Is a water dispenser/ice maker worth the inconvenience?A: They are practical, however they do need routine water filter changes (generally every six months). If you have a busy home, the convenience generally exceeds the upkeep expense.
Q: How can I tell if my fridge gasket is damaged?A: The "dollar bill test" is an easy method. Place a dollar bill midway in the door and close it. If you can pull the costs out with no resistance, your gasket is worn and needs replacing to avoid cold air leakage.
